According to Biden, it is likely that Trump will refuse to admit defeat, just like in 2020. “I promise you he won’t do it, which is dangerous,” Biden said in an interview with CNN.

‘This is Trump’

Trump continues to insist, without evidence, that he won the 2020 election, despite a series of losing lawsuits he filed. “How many lawsuits have there been? Supreme Court cases? They all said ‘this was a perfectly legitimate election,'” Biden said. “But this is Trump.”

“You can’t just love your country when you win,” Biden said.

Last week, Trump hinted during an interview that he might question the election results. He said he would only accept the result ‘if everything went smoothly’. If not, he says there would have to be a ‘fight’ for the land.

Allies

According to the 81-year-old Biden, US allies hope that he will win a second term in November.

“Look, I travel around the world and other world leaders, you know what they all say? 80 percent say after a meeting, ‘You have to win, my democracy is at stake.'”
